Motion by President Litten, seconded by Vice President Kepple to adopt Reso. 2022-17. <br /> Discussion: Councilmember Rader acknowledged Nicole Harris of NOPEC in the audience and <br /> encouraged members to address any questions to her. He expressed his support for the <br /> legislation as a step toward the city achieving its clean energy goals. <br /> On the motion: All members voted in favor. Motion passed. Resolution 2022-17 adopted. <br /> 5. ORDINANCE 17-2022 - AN ORDINANCE to take effect immediately provided it <br /> receives the affirmative vote of at least two thirds of the members of Council, or <br /> otherwise to take effect and be in force at the earliest period allowed by law, to approve <br /> the editing and inclusion of certain ordinances as parts of the various component codes <br /> of the Codified Ordinances and to provide for the publication of such new matter. <br /> (deferred 4118122) (pg. 026) <br /> Motion by President Litten, seconded by Vice President Kepple to defer Ordinance 17-2022. <br /> All members voted in favor. Motion passed. Resolution 17-2022 deferred. <br /> ***NEW BUSINESS*** <br /> 6. Communication from Vice President Litten regarding vacant Ward 4 Council seat. (pg. <br /> 028) <br /> Motion by President Litten, seconded by Vice President Kepple to receive and file. <br /> Discussion: Council decided to set a deadline of May 13, 2022 for Ward 4 applications and a <br /> scheduled Committee of the Whole to discuss them on Monday May 16th. It was announced <br /> that there are currently two applicants. <br /> On the motion: All members voted in favor. Motion passed. <br /> 7. RESOLUTION 2022-18 - A RESOLUTION to take effect immediately provided it <br /> receives the affirmative vote of at least two thirds of the members of Council, or <br /> otherwise to take effect and be in force after the earliest period allowed by law, <br /> appointing to the Ward 4 seat on Lakewood City Council for the <br /> remainder of the four-year term ending December 31, 2023. (pg. 030) <br /> Motion by President Litten, seconded by Vice President Kepple to refer Resolution 2022-18 to <br /> Committee of the Whole. All members voted in favor. Motion passed.
